Add WWW entries to port Makefiles
It has been common practice to have one or more URLs at the end of the
ports' pkg-descr files, one per line and prefixed with "WWW:". These
URLs should point at a project website or other relevant resources.
Access to these URLs required processing of the pkg-descr files, and
they have often become stale over time. If more than one such URL was
present in a pkg-descr file, only the first one was tarnsfered into
the port INDEX, but for many ports only the last line did contain the
port specific URL to further information.
There have been several proposals to make a project URL available as
a macro in the ports' Makefiles, over time.

Convert all Go ports to USES=go
This allows for port testing with lang/go-devel via GO_PORT, setting
up the Go build environment in a single place, and is step one in
simplifying Go ports that often define too complicated do-build
targets themselves.
USES=go gains new arguments 'run' to add lang/go to RUN_DEPENDS and
'no_targets' for ports with composite builds that call 'go' themselves
and do not need the do-build/do-install targets of USES=go.

Update net-mgmt/kapacitor from 1.3.2 to 1.4.0
Major changes :
Load TICKscripts and alert handlers from a directory.
Structed Logging with a logging API endpoints to be able to tail logs for
given tasks.
Autoscale support for Docker Swarm and EC2 Autoscaling.
Sideload data into your TICKscript streams from external sources.
Fully customizable POST body for the alert POST handler and the httpPost
node.

Add kapacitor to the ports tree.
Kapacitor is InfluxDB's native data processing engine. It can process both
stream and batch data from InfluxDB. Kapacitor lets you plug in your own custom
logic or user defined functions to process alerts with dynamic thresholds,
match metrics for patterns or compute statistical anomalies.
